Colorado’s Medicaid Insurance Terminations Seventh Highest in Nation
Two-thirds of Coloradans who have lost their health insurance during Medicaid’s unwinding process are still eligible for coverage – but were terminated due to administrative errors, according to a new Colorado Center on Law and Policy brief. Pets and Houseplants: How to Have the Best of Both Worlds
Caring for houseplants can be a therapeutic practice, but the potential risk of pets ingesting toxic plants might leave you wondering if it is possible to have the best of both worlds. Many popular houseplant varieties are labeled as “toxic.” Though many are commonly known to be toxic, they may not necessarily be deadly. Toxicity often refers to the possibility of mild irritation or illness following ingestion. Regardless, we should make ourselves aware of what plants can be potentially harmful, and how to protect our pets in their presence.

Your Silent Business Partner: Capital Gains Rules for Your Primary Residence
You always have a silent partner to whom you owe a portion of the profits from your hard work. This silent partner, ready to cash in on your success, is known as the IRS. One of the few exceptions to the Federal Government’s requirement to pay capital gains tax on a long-term investment is on the sale of your primary residence. However, with the recent rapid appreciation in real estate values, we are more often seeing examples where homeowners are forced to pay capital gains with the sale of their property.
